When I think of bell bottoms, I think of the 60s & early 70s, hippies and Cher. Distinguishing themselves from their close relative, flared pants, bell bottoms widen dramatically at the knee, creating a bell-like shape at the bottom.

History of Bell Bottoms

Image of Cracker Jack icon: Sailor Jack

Cracker Jack’s mascots Sailor Jack and his dog Bingo (drawn by Andrew Loomis) were introduced in 1916 and helped popularize bell bottoms. (Pinterest.com)

Bell-bottoms have long been synonymous with sailors in the U.S. Navy, in fact, did you know that their service dress uniforms are still called “cracker jacks”, based off of the 1916 mascot of the caramel-colored popcorn called Cracker Jacks?

Other references to bell bottoms are Frank Sinatra and Gene Kelly dancing and singing in the 1945 musical Anchors Aweigh. During World War II, songwriter Moe Jaffe even reworked the lyrics of a bawdy 19th-century English sea shanty into “Bell Bottom Trousers,” a song about a woman’s love for her sailor, who wore “bell bottom trousers, coat of navy blue.”

Flower power bell bottom pants by Badinka1970s Flower Power bell bottom pants (Badinka.com)

Bell bottoms went right from the 60s hippies right into the disco 70s. There seemed no limit as to how wide the bell would go, especially when princess seams were added to the pant legs.  The last significant resurgence of bell bottom pants occurred during the Spring/Summer 2023 fashion season, as evidenced by their prominent presence on the runways of New York Fashion Week (NYFW) in September 2022. Overall, bell bottoms have cycled in and out of fashion over the decades, but their latest return to prominence reflects a broader trend that embraces retro styles, particularly influenced by the Y2K revival that began around 2019.
